Mercurial > dive4elements > gnv-client
comparison gnv-artifacts/src/main/java/de/intevation/gnv/chart/TimeSeriesChart.java @ 514:d9d933e06875
Fixed gnv/issue153
gnv-artifacts/trunk@608 c6561f87-3c4e-4783-a992-168aeb5c3f6f
author | Sascha L. Teichmann <sascha.teichmann@intevation.de> |
---|---|
date | Fri, 22 Jan 2010 18:22:11 +0000 |
parents | 7ff916744f40 |
children | 4cbcc130cffc |
comparison
equal
deleted
inserted
replaced
513:ca5048e4e515 | 514:d9d933e06875 |
---|---|
1 package de.intevation.gnv.chart; | 1 package de.intevation.gnv.chart; |
2 | 2 |
3 import java.text.DateFormat; | 3 import de.intevation.gnv.artifacts.ressource.RessourceFactory; |
4 import java.text.SimpleDateFormat; | 4 |
5 import de.intevation.gnv.geobackend.base.Result; | |
6 | |
7 import de.intevation.gnv.state.describedata.KeyValueDescibeData; | |
8 | |
9 import de.intevation.gnv.timeseries.gap.TimeGap; | |
10 | |
5 import java.util.Collection; | 11 import java.util.Collection; |
6 import java.util.Date; | 12 import java.util.Date; |
7 import java.util.HashMap; | 13 import java.util.HashMap; |
8 import java.util.Iterator; | 14 import java.util.Iterator; |
9 import java.util.Locale; | 15 import java.util.Locale; |
10 import java.util.TimeZone; | 16 import java.util.TimeZone; |
11 | 17 |
12 import org.apache.log4j.Logger; | 18 import org.apache.log4j.Logger; |
13 | 19 |
20 import org.jfree.chart.ChartFactory; | |
14 import org.jfree.chart.ChartTheme; | 21 import org.jfree.chart.ChartTheme; |
15 import org.jfree.chart.ChartFactory; | 22 |
16 import org.jfree.chart.axis.Axis; | 23 import org.jfree.chart.axis.Axis; |
17 import org.jfree.chart.axis.DateAxis; | 24 import org.jfree.chart.axis.DateAxis; |
25 | |
26 import org.jfree.chart.plot.PlotOrientation; | |
18 import org.jfree.chart.plot.XYPlot; | 27 import org.jfree.chart.plot.XYPlot; |
19 import org.jfree.chart.plot.PlotOrientation; | 28 |
20 import org.jfree.data.general.Series; | 29 import org.jfree.data.general.Series; |
30 | |
31 import org.jfree.data.time.Minute; | |
21 import org.jfree.data.time.TimeSeries; | 32 import org.jfree.data.time.TimeSeries; |
22 import org.jfree.data.time.Minute; | |
23 import org.jfree.data.time.TimeSeriesCollection; | 33 import org.jfree.data.time.TimeSeriesCollection; |
24 | 34 |
25 import de.intevation.gnv.artifacts.ressource.RessourceFactory; | |
26 import de.intevation.gnv.geobackend.base.Result; | |
27 import de.intevation.gnv.state.describedata.KeyValueDescibeData; | |
28 import de.intevation.gnv.timeseries.gap.TimeGap; | |
29 | |
30 | |
31 /** | 35 /** |
32 * @author Ingo Weinzierl <ingo.weinzierl@intevation.de> | 36 * @author Ingo Weinzierl (ingo.weinzierl@intevation.de) |
33 */ | 37 */ |
34 public class TimeSeriesChart | 38 public class TimeSeriesChart |
35 extends AbstractXYLineChart | 39 extends AbstractXYLineChart |
36 { | 40 { |
37 | 41 |